Clove Oil – A Versatile Natural Extract (INCI Eugenia Caryophyllus leaf oil | CAS 8000-34-8)
Clove oil, scientifically known as Eugenia Caryophyllus leaf oil (CAS 8000-34-8), is a natural essential oil extracted from clove leaves. With its strong, spicy aroma and potent properties, clove oil is widely used in various industries, particularly in cosmetics and personal care. Its unique composition makes it a valuable ingredient in formulations for skin, hair, and oral care products.

Powerful Antimicrobial and Antiseptic Properties
One of the key benefits of clove oil is its antiseptic and antimicrobial nature, making it an effective ingredient in personal hygiene and cosmetic products. It helps combat bacteria and fungi, making it a common addition to mouthwashes, toothpaste, and skincare solutions aimed at reducing impurities and blemishes.

Anti-Inflammatory Benefits for Skin and Hair
Clove oil is also recognized for its anti-inflammatory properties, which help soothe irritated skin and reduce redness. It is often used in creams, lotions, and serums designed to calm sensitive or acne-prone skin. Additionally, its stimulating properties can promote healthy hair growth and scalp care, making it a valuable component in shampoos and hair treatments.
